Channels are here.
Channels is a one-way broadcast tool for admins to send text, photos, videos, stickers, and polls
WhatsApp users will now be able to receive updates from their favourite brands, sports teams, artists, and thought leaders via WhatsApp. WhatsApp Channels, which was first introduced in June in a handful of regions, will now be available in over 150 countries.On Wednesday,‘We’re welcoming thousands of new channels to WhatsApp like‘In the UK, look out for creators like Diary of a CEO and BOSH and football teams including Liverpool FC, Man City, and more.’
The tech giant said it was rolling out the feature globally over the next few weeks.
